Spinach Artichoke Calzones Recipe

Ingredients:

2 cups part skim ricotta
1/4 tsp. freshly grated nutmeg
Pinch of black pepper
1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ese plus extra for sprinkling
1 (10-ounce) package frozen chopped spinach defrosted and squeezed dry.
1 (15-ounce) can quartered artichoke hearts, drained of water and coarsely chopped.
2 cloves garlic, finely chopped
2 (10-ounce) tubes refrigerated pizza dough
2 cups shredded mozzarella
2 cups marinara sauce.

Directions:

Preheat oven to 425º

Combine first 7 ingredients in a bowl. Roll each pizza dough out onto a cookie sheet and cut each dough rectangle in half. You should have four dough rectangles now. Spread 1/2 cup of mozzarella and up to one quarter of the filling on each rectangle. Place filling on one half of the rectangle, then fold the dough over the top of the filling and pinch the edges firmly to seal. Repeat the process for all four rectangles. Space the calzones evenly on a baking sheet. Bake the calzones for 12 to 15 minutes or until golden brown all over. Serve calzones with warm marinara sauce.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
4 Calzones
